Kyle Maloney, Developer in St. Louis, MO, United States
Kyle is available for hire
Hire Kyle

Kyle Maloney

Verified Expert  in Engineering

Software Developer

Location
St. Louis, MO, United States
Toptal Member Since
October 29, 2020

Kyle is a software engineer with three years of experience, primarily working with MuleSoft integration to help different projects from small networks of APIs to full digital reconstruction. Kyle enjoys changing and improving processes to help businesses grow and modernize their systems, and thus he is always up to date with current successful technology practices. In his previous projects, he gained experience in databases, front-end web and back-end Java development, and Boomi middleware.

Availability

Part-time

Preferred Environment

IntelliJ IDEA, Anypoint Studio, Eclipse, Windows

The most amazing...

...project I've worked on is helping a company incorporate a new ERP system and data hub to improve performance and data standards.

Work Experience

Software Integration Engineer

2020 - PRESENT
ABC Supply, Inc.
  • Developed APIs to connect the company's many distributed systems to a new ERP application, critical to day-to-day operations.
  • Developed APIs and architecture to add a new data hub to the company's data infrastructure to improve their technology standards.
  • Managed and improved company-wide standards, including but not limited to Anypoint Platform Exchange documentation, testing standards, development standards, and Confluence documentation standards.
Technologies: Mule ESB, MuleSoft, Windows PowerShell, Java

Software Integration Engineer

2019 - 2020
Ameren Energy
  • Developed APIs and workflows to help incorporate a new electrical outage management application to improve the company's turnaround time for electrical outage fixes.
  • Managed and updated company-wide standards, including Git workflows, API development, Splunk log dashboard development, and automated unit testing standards.
  • Created an API and Splunk logging dashboard to help manage the status of company-wide APIs and build reports from them.
Technologies: Splunk, Jenkins, Mule ESB, MuleSoft, Java

Software Integration Engineer

2018 - 2019
Anheuser-Busch InBev
  • Created and implemented a new MuleSoft and SQL flow to replace the company's North American inventory system.
  • Developed and documented company coding, API development, and MuleSoft application standards.
  • Trained and helped manage a new, in-house, MuleSoft development team.
Technologies: Mule ESB, MuleSoft, SQL, Java

Software Engineer

2017 - 2018
Vizient, Inc.
  • Helped develop a complex and responsive web application to be used by America's largest health care providers in managing their EDI files.
  • Developed Dell Boomi flows to process EDI files from hundreds of individual partner AS2 sites and post to web application backend to be managed further.
  • Trained and paired with multiple junior developers to teach them the tech stack (Java, Angular, HTML, and CSS) and test-driven development to keep our codebases optimal.
Technologies: Angular, Java, Dell Boomi

MuleSoft Customer API

https://github.com/maloney77/CustomerAPI
This MuleSoft API project demonstrates all of the core concepts of API development and MuleSoft specific standards. This API allows a consumer to manage customer data stored in files for simplicity, including retrieving data, deleting records, and creating new records. The project includes a complete RAML with a canonical customer datatype, flows with appropriate logging and error handling, MUnit testing with coverage for all main flows, and basic authentication through the Anypoint Platform.
2013 - 2017

Bachelor's Degree in Computer Science

University of Missouri Science and Technology - Rolla, Missouri

NOVEMBER 2018 - NOVEMBER 2020

Certified Mule 4 API Developer

MuleSoft, LLC.

Libraries/APIs

API Development

Tools

Anypoint Studio, IntelliJ IDEA, Jenkins, Splunk

Languages

Java, SQL

Frameworks

Windows PowerShell, Angular

Paradigms

API-first Development

Platforms

Windows, Eclipse, MuleSoft, Mule ESB

Storage

Dell Boomi

Other

Software Development, Algorithms, Platform Building, RAML

Collaboration That Works

How to Work with Toptal

Toptal matches you directly with global industry experts from our network in hours—not weeks or months.

1

Share your needs

Discuss your requirements and refine your scope in a call with a Toptal domain expert.
2

Choose your talent

Get a short list of expertly matched talent within 24 hours to review, interview, and choose from.
3

Start your risk-free talent trial

Work with your chosen talent on a trial basis for up to two weeks. Pay only if you decide to hire them.

Top talent is in high demand.

Start hiring